William Rankine, a designer and physicist, developed an alternative to Coulomb's planet pressure concept. Albert Atterberg developed the clay uniformity indices that are still used today for dirt category. In 1885, Osborne Reynolds identified that shearing reasons volumetric dilation of thick products and tightening of loose granular materials. Modern geotechnical design is stated to have started in 1925 with the publication of Erdbaumechanik by Karl von Terzaghi, a mechanical designer and rock hound.


Terzaghi also created the structure for theories of bearing capability of structures, and the theory for prediction of the rate of settlement of clay layers due to combination. Later on, Maurice Biot totally established the three-dimensional dirt debt consolidation concept, prolonging the one-dimensional model previously created by Terzaghi to much more basic theories and introducing the collection of fundamental formulas of Poroelasticity.

Basic incline slip section. Geotechnical designers can assess and improve slope stability making use of design methods. Slope security is determined by the balance of shear anxiety and shear toughness. A previously stable slope may be at first impacted by different variables, making it unsteady. Nevertheless, geotechnical engineers can develop and carry out crafted inclines to boost security.


Generally, the user interface's precise geometry is unknown, and a streamlined interface geometry is thought. Finite inclines need three-dimensional versions to be examined, so most slopes are examined assuming that they are definitely broad and can be stood for by two-dimensional designs.
